Forbes has released its list of the top universities in the country, and only one of Missouri’s institutions cracked the top 100. Washington University in St. Louis ranks 75th on the list. Westminster College is at number 113, Rockhurst University at 131, and William Jewell is at 157. 

Forbes has 610 schools on its list, just 9% of the 6,600 accredited postsecondary institutions in the U.S. “So appearing on our list at all is an indication that a school meets a high standard,” Forbes says on its website.

Other ranked schools include the College of the Ozarks (235), the University of Missouri (364), St. Louis University (381), Drury University (391), Truman State University (393), Missouri S&T (432), Missouri State University (486), Webster University (496), and the University of Missouri-Kansas City (599).
